What makes a true digital transformation?

  • Published in

Digital transformation in the purest sense is the integration of digital technology into all areas of a business, fundamentally changing how it operates, the user experience of its employees and how it serves its customers. Digital transformation has been much hyped and the term has arguably become a buzzword in the process, with organisations flippantly pointing to it for relatively simple deployments or innovations such as enabling mobile working or moving some (but not all) workloads to the...

How to Implement a Multi-CDN Strategy

  • Published in

Many enterprises are finding it increasingly difficult to deliver a consistently high-quality end user experience to a global online audience using a single Content Delivery Network (CDN). CDN providers have different strengths and weaknesses - unsurprisingly, a single provider does not adequately address the needs of a global online organization. However, businesses can use a multi-CDN and by leveraging the right combination of providers, enterprises can simultaneously improve end user quality...
